How to Protect Your Web Application from Cyber Attacks?

 

How to Protect Your Web Application from Cyber Attacks



In today's interconnected world, web applications have become the lifeblood of our digital experiences. They empower us to shop, communicate, work, and socialize online. However, with this convenience comes a significant risk: the constant threat of cyberattacks. Cybersecurity is no longer an option but a necessity to safeguard your web application and the sensitive data it holds. In this comprehensive guide, we'll delve into the strategies and best practices you need to adopt to fortify your web application against a myriad of cyber threats.


What is the current cybersecurity landscape, and why should you care?

Before diving into protection strategies, it's essential to grasp the evolving threat landscape. Cybercriminals employ various techniques, including SQL injection, cross-site scripting (XSS), and distributed denial-of-service (DDoS) attacks, to exploit vulnerabilities in web applications. Understanding the adversary's tactics is the first step in building robust defenses.


How can regular software updates enhance your web application's security?

Outdated software and frameworks are common targets for cyberattacks. By promptly applying patches and updates, you can address known vulnerabilities and reduce your application's attack surface. This practice is vital in maintaining a secure web environment.


What role does strong authentication and authorization play in web application security?

Implementing strong authentication mechanisms, such as multi-factor authentication (MFA) and proper authorization controls, is essential. Ensure that users have appropriate access privileges, reducing the risk of unauthorized access and data breaches.


Why is a Web Application Firewall (WAF) a crucial component of your defense strategy?



A WAF acts as a shield between your web application and malicious traffic. It analyzes incoming data, filtering out potentially harmful requests, such as SQL injection attempts and XSS attacks. Investing in a WAF can significantly bolster your application's security.


How can secure coding practices protect your web application?

Developers play a pivotal role in web application security. By adhering to secure coding practices, such as input validation, output encoding, and avoiding known vulnerable libraries, they can create a robust defense against common attack vectors.


Why is regular security testing essential for your web application?

Frequent security assessments, including penetration testing and vulnerability scanning, are critical to identifying and addressing vulnerabilities proactively. By conducting these tests regularly, you can stay ahead of potential attackers.


How does data encryption enhance web application security?



Encrypt sensitive data both in transit and at rest. Secure Sockets Layer (SSL) certificates ensure that data is transmitted securely, while robust encryption algorithms protect data stored within your application's databases.


Why is having an incident response plan essential?

No system is entirely immune to attacks. Therefore, it's crucial to have a well-defined incident response plan in place. This plan should outline the steps to take in the event of a security breach, minimizing downtime and mitigating damage.


What is the role of continuous monitoring in web application security?

Implement real-time monitoring and intrusion detection systems to identify suspicious activities promptly. Early detection allows for rapid response and mitigation, reducing the impact of potential breaches.


How does employee training contribute to web application security?

Empower your employees with security awareness training. They should be capable of recognizing phishing attempts, adhering to security policies, and reporting suspicious activities. Employees are your front line of defense in the ongoing battle against cyber threats.

 safeguarding your web application from cyberattacks is a multifaceted endeavor that demands ongoing commitment and vigilance. By following the strategies and best practices outlined in this comprehensive guide, you can create a robust defense against a wide range of threats and ensure the safety of your web application and the trust of your users. Remember, cybersecurity is not a one-time effort; it's a continuous journey.

Next Post Previous Post
No Comment
Add Comment
comment url